Afdol oral solution contains memantine HCl in a strength equivalent to 2 mg of memantine HCl in each mL (5 mL =10 mg).
Each Afdol tablet contains 10 mg of memantine hydrochloride.
Description:
Afdol (Memantine hydrochloride) is an orally active N-methyl-D-aspartate (NMDA) receptor antagonist
Indications:
Afdol tablet is indicated for the treatment of moderate to severe dementia of the Alzheimer’s type.
Dosage:
Oral Solution:
The recommended starting dose of AFDOL is 5 mg (2.5 mL) once daily. The recommended target dose is 20 mg/day. The dose should be increased in 5 mg increments to 10 mg/day (2.5 mL twice daily), 15 mg/day (2.5 mL and 5 mL as separate doses), and 20 mg/day (5 mL twice daily). The minimum recommended interval between dose increases is one week.
Tablet:
The recommended starting dose of Afdol is 5 mg once daily. The recommended target dose is 20 mg/day. The dose should be increased in 5 mg increments to 10 mg/day (5 mg twice a day), 15 mg/day (5 mg and 10 mg as separate doses), and 20 mg/day (10 mg twice a day).
